Its soaring costs. He pledged to reinvest every penny in other Transport Projects in the north, the midlands and across the country. The speech was widely seen as an opportunity for the Prime Minister to revitalise his party ahead of a general election expected next year. Here are some of his speech. I am ending this long running saga. I am cancelling the rest of the h52 project. And in its place. And in its place, we will reinvest every single penny, £36 billion, in hundreds of new Transport Projects in the north and the midlands across the country. This means £36 billion of investment in the projects that will make a real difference across our nation. Applause ijust want to remind you exactly what hs2 actually is. Brighter with a few showers and it is still going to be worn this weekend. Its wednesday the 4th of october. After weeks of speculation, the Prime Minister is expected to use his leaders speech at the conservative Party Conference to confirm that hes scrapping the second leg of h52 from birmingham to manchester. Labours andy burnham, the mayor of Greater Manchester, accused the government of treating people in the north as Second Class Citizens, while the West Midlands mayor andy street, a conservative, was said to be distraught.
